Output 0528622fef17377eae67b974ff6629649022e6dc94a993cf097678a3f9340b12:0

value
8000000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ba4fa043283bc79f8dfc087489e2f65b09870f28 OP_EQUAL
address
MQtHJd8qbeiCfuU5iACK54txsJ4MwXBtHB
transaction
0528622fef17377eae67b974ff6629649022e6dc94a993cf097678a3f9340b12
spent
true